What owners actually said

3 reports
Mileage unknown · Feb 15, 1999
Engine And Engine Cooling

DO I HAVE ANY RECOURSE TO HAVE THE ENGINE HEAD GASKET REPAIRED SINCE THIS IS THE FIFTH FAILURE DUE TO CRACKING OR WARPING IN 40000 MILES? IT HAS COST AS MUCH AS $1,300.00. *AK

NHTSA ODI #703307

Mileage unknown · Apr 23, 1996
VisibilityFireInjury

HEATER CORE EXPLODED HOT WATER AND ANTI FREEZE ENTERED THE VEHICLE, DRIVER SUSTAINED SECOND DEGREE BURNS TO FEET AND ANKLES. *AK

NHTSA ODI #983377

Mileage unknown · Mar 11, 1996
Seat Belts

DRIVER'S SHOULDER/LAP AND REAR LEFT SHOULDER/LAP BELTS ARE INOPERATIVE, EXPERIENCED INTERMITTENT MALFUNCTIONING WHEN WON'T RETRACT OR STICKS INSIDE ASSEMBLY.*AK

NHTSA ODI #980633

Official recalls

2

89V001000 · Visibility:defroster/defogger/hvac System

Dec 4, 1989

DUE TO INSUFFICIENT CLEARANCE BETWEEN A BOLT THAT FIXES THE HEATER TO THE VEHICLE BODY AND A FUEL DELIVERY PIPE AND BETWEEN A REAR HEATER HOSE CLIP, USE UNDER SERVERE CONDITIONS COULD CAUSE PIPE RUPTURE AND FUEL LEAKAGE.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: THIS COULD RESULT IN A FIRE.

Remedy: INSTALL NEW LINES AND A CLIP.

87V057000 · Wheels:rim

Apr 24, 1987

TWO PIECE ALUMINUM WHEELS MAY NOT HAVE BEEN WELDED AT POINT WHERE WHEEL IS PRESS FITTED ONTO THE RIM.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: WHEEL COULD SEPARATE FROM RIM CREATING THE POTENTIAL FORAN ACCIDENT.

Remedy: REPLACE WHEELS AS APPROPRIATE.
